We finally have a clear picture of our project funding for this year, and can solidify our plans. Until the paperwork is signed, we can't make any detailed announcements, but we can say a few things about what will be happening.
1) We will have a team operating in northeastern Ontario delivering enhanced programming, with a focus on First Nations communities. By enhanced, I mean full day "mini-camp" experiences for the kids (and their families). This is a whole new area for us, and we're very optimistic about it.
2) We will not be in eastern Canada this summer (barring major unforeseen circumstances) as we did not receive any funding for Quebec or the Atlantic provinces. For those of you who would like to see us out there again, we're sorry it didn't work out. We're still hopeful for the future, though.
3) We will have extensive programming in southern Ontario, in various target regions. There will be two formats this year- the normal programs we've always done, and 'display booth' set ups in high traffic locations and at events. This format is new to the RAROTR project, but has been done by Sciensational Sssnakes!! for years. We think it will be a great addition!
Robin Manley is back for another summer, and will be doing most of the co-ordination of the project as well as some of the blog updates. You'll hear lots from her, and the other staff, in the coming days.
